Run AI jobs from your IDE with a one-click workflow
Ocean Orchestrator is an innovative SaaS platform that enables developers and data scientists to run AI training and inference jobs directly from their IDEs with just a single click. By leveraging a global network of GPUs, including NVIDIA H200s, it offers on-demand access to powerful compute resources without the need to manage infrastructure. Its decentralized architecture, combined with escrow-based payments, ensures secure and reliable job execution while only charging users for the compute resources they actually use. This approach makes high-performance AI workloads more accessible, transparent, and cost-effective. Designed for AI practitioners who require flexible, scalable GPU compute across borders, Ocean Orchestrator simplifies the process of deploying and managing AI models at scale, making it ideal for research, development, and production environments. Its emphasis on transparency, global availability, and verifiable job execution sets it apart in the competitive AI infrastructure landscape.

Multi-agent review catching bugs early in AI-generated code
Claude Code Review is an advanced AI-powered tool designed to enhance the quality and security of AI-generated code through multi-agent analysis. It dispatches a team of AI agents to scrutinize every pull request, identifying bugs, security vulnerabilities, and hidden logic flaws that might be overlooked by conventional reviews. This proactive approach ensures that code is thoroughly vetted before reaching production, reducing costly errors and improving overall reliability. Currently available in research preview for Team and Enterprise plans, Claude Code Review appeals to development teams seeking an intelligent, automated layer of code quality assurance. Its ability to verify findings helps minimize false positives, making feedback more actionable and trustworthy. By integrating this tool into their workflow, organizations can benefit from faster, more accurate code reviews, ultimately accelerating development cycles while maintaining high standards of security and performance.
